Output 435560ac10e93bcea15189e7b191ba4505f52c84ad543751a174b992f0764e21:1

value
4300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84a1620c1ab4f385c62a679a87c73bbc2c7f045f OP_EQUAL
address
3DnJSxCn13XQwNnAYAKvcD1peH9JLqvGcS
transaction
435560ac10e93bcea15189e7b191ba4505f52c84ad543751a174b992f0764e21
spent
true